An analysis of the top 100 trafficked "News and Media" and the top 100 "Blogging" sites concluded that websites that start with an offline
brand generate more than 50 times more revenue than websites that do not
have this head start. The analysis was conducted by Stephen Walker,
Managing Director of Perfect Market Analytics, a service of Perfect
Market, Inc., and is available at

In arriving at his conclusion, Walker used data from Compete.com to
compare the monthly page views and the revenue per thousand page
impressions of a population of websites that started with an offline
brand with a population of websites that did not.
Said Walker, "The difference in performance was dramatic. Companies with
major brands have an advantage in driving traffic, but they have an even
greater one when it comes to monetizing traffic. The advantage in
revenue is driven both by eyeballs — six times as much traffic — and
monetization — 10 times higher revenue per thousands of page impressions.
"This suggests that major media companies fortunate enough to have this
head start should be careful to nurture and protect their brands on the
online world," added Walker.
